Salary, Job Profile, and Career Growth

A career as a Station Controller/Train Operator with MAHA Metro is both demanding and rewarding.

Job Profile: The role is interchangeable and involves operating trains, managing station affairs, overseeing customer care centers, and working in the Operation Control Centre (OCC) in shifts, including night shifts. The job demands the highest standards of medical fitness and alertness. [4, 25]

Salary and Benefits: The post of Station Controller/Train Operator is offered in the IDA pay scale of β‚Ή33,000 - β‚Ή1,00,000. [4] In addition to the basic pay, employees receive various allowances and benefits as per corporation rules, leading to an attractive overall package.

Career Progression: MAHA Metro provides a structured career path for its employees. Based on performance, experience, and internal assessments, a Station Controller/Train Operator can be promoted to senior roles like Chief Controller, further advancing their career within the metro rail operations hierarchy.

MAHA Metro SC/TO Selection Process

The selection for these critical operational roles is a comprehensive, multi-stage process.

  • Online Test (CBT): The first stage is a Computer-Based Test. It is divided into three parts: Part-I (Marathi Language), Part-II (General Awareness, Logical Ability, Quantitative Aptitude), and Part-III (Technical Knowledge related to the discipline). [24]
  • Psycho Test: Candidates who qualify the CBT are required to undergo a psycho-aptitude test to assess their suitability for operational roles. [4]
  • Personal Interview & Medical Examination: Shortlisted candidates then face a personal interview, followed by a stringent medical examination in the A1 category to ensure they meet the high fitness standards required for the job. [4]

Key Eligibility Criteria

  • Education: A three-year Engineering Diploma in Electrical, Electronics, or Mechanical disciplines from a recognized board or university is required. [4]
  • Language: Knowledge of Marathi (reading, writing, and speaking) is mandatory. [4]
  • Age Limit: The upper age limit is typically 40 years, with relaxations for reserved categories.

How to Apply for the MAHA Metro SC/TO Exam

The application process for MAHA Metro recruitment is conducted online through their official portal.

  1. Visit the Official Website: Go to the MAHA Metro website at www.punemetrorail.org and click on the 'Career' link. [25]
  2. Select the Recruitment Notification: Find the relevant recruitment notification for Station Controller/Train Operator and read it carefully.
  3. Apply Online: Click on the link to apply online. New users must create a valid personal email ID for registration. [25]
  4. Fill the Application Form: Complete the online application form with accurate personal, academic, and contact details.
  5. Upload Documents: Upload scanned copies of your photograph and signature as per the prescribed format.
  6. Pay Application Fee: Pay the application fee online. The fee for General/OBC candidates is typically around β‚Ή400.
  7. Final Submission: Review the application form before final submission. It is advisable to keep a printed copy of the form for future reference.
